Output 19aee61ab88b71b6a13102b0c0ccffc5d72d6b497c9a71ecce2c16d89e9e4822:32

value
21116544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31df590fd7b6626004d3bf5fd111ac80f89be2b6 OP_EQUALVERIFY OP_CHECKSIG
address
15YhftFmWJuNQiPnSPGaFQjCxEX8JHLJEC
transaction
19aee61ab88b71b6a13102b0c0ccffc5d72d6b497c9a71ecce2c16d89e9e4822
confirmations
227988
spent
true